Deploy Step 4 — Ordersafe soft deletes. Before promoting this build, verify the migration added the deleted_at column to the orders table and that the purge worker is disabled in staging. The worker that hard-deletes expired rows authenticates to the archive service, and its credential must be present before boot or the service will refuse to start. Confirm the env file includes the following line.

vault entry, tawig-tahof: RELAY_SECRET8=92384cd5

### First Day — Shared Lab Access (Room 3.12, Pellgrove Wing)

Facilities desk: new starters on the Marrowlight team share Lab 3.12 with the Quillstone analytics group. Book bench space via the wall tablet — do not assign fixed benches. Issue a lab coat and confirm safety briefing is signed before granting entry. Starter badges don't activate for 3.12 until day two. For day one, give them the interim door code below.

turnstile pass: bdg-YEOZLM-79341408

Subject: Responsibility transfer — serverless cold starts. As of this release cycle, the cold-start reduction work on the Fernvale handler fleet changes hands. This covers the pre-warming scheduler, the snapshot-restore experiments, and the p99 latency dashboard. Release notes should reference the new owner for any gating decisions; the warm-pool sizing config now requires their approval before each cut. Open items are tracked in the migration epic. The engineer assuming responsibility is named below.

signatory, yahog-badug: Quenix Ulaael

Handover Note — Regional Sales Review

To the incoming director: the Q3 review for the Vellmark region is complete. Figures from the Orvale and Tindon branches are reconciled; Brisview remains under audit. Meet with Dasha Priel before the November cycle. The strategic context you'll need is summarised below.

board note of kadug-tawig: Only 5 of the 100 pilot accounts renewed Oliath, so a churn review is set for April 15.